I sent my fleet to a base on defence mode, yet it did not attack as, I presume, the enemy had his fleet 1 on defence mode too, so I switched my fleet onto attack mode just now and nothing happened! Why was this?
I am infuriated! It takes me so long to plan for a battle and the second I launch my fleets, something like this happens! Why?
I have this message at the bottom of my screen:
confrontations:
fleet 2 is besieging the planet from Toral of Ictiorati - next confrontation in 20 h
fleet 2 is facing Toral of Ictiorati fleet 1 - next confrontation in 20 h
BUT I NEVER BATTLED HIM! SO WHY DO I HAVE THIS BATTLE PAUSE??

once you have contact you can't turn and attack before 24 hour pause. doesn't matter if you had a battle or not. this is put in place so you don't change your code and surprise others while your sitting in there base. if this was not in place you could go in defense to ensure you are attacking the fleets first before you changed it to attack to attack the planet which takes away the element of random battle. _________________
